!-An 1780 kg car passes over a bump in a road that follows the arc of a circle of radius 44.5 m
What is the maximum speed the car can have as it passes this highest point before losing contact with the road?

Round your answer to the nearest tenth
2- When a 3.30 kg mass is hung vertically on a certain light spring that obeys Hooke’s law, the spring stretches 2.60 cm.

(a) If the 3.30 kg mass is removed, how far will the spring stretch if a 1.30 kg mass is hung on it?

Round your answer to the nearest hundredth
(b) How much work must an external agent do to stretch the same spring 3.00 cm from its unstretched position?

Round your answer to the nearest thousandth. Take the free fall acceleration to be 9.8

5- A block of mass 0.246 kg is placed on top of a light vertical spring of constant k = 5200 N/m and is pushed downward so that the spring is compressed 0.085 m. After the block is released, it travels upward and then leaves the spring. To what maximum height above the point of release does it rise?

Round your answer to three significant figures. Take the free fall acceleration to be 9.8

6- A 42.8 kg girl is standing on a plank that has a mass of 158 kg. The plank, originally at rest, is free to slide on a frozen lake, which is a flat, frictionless supporting surface. The girl begins to walk along the plank at a constant speed of 1.41 m/s relative to the plank.

(a) What is her speed relative to the ice surface?

Round your answer to three significant figures

b) What is the speed of the plank relative to the ice surface?

Round your answer to three significant figures
